News Release Date: April 15, 2007

LIPA Continues to Makes Storm Restorations

 
Hicksville –
The Long Island Power Authority (LIPA) called out extra repair crews in response to today’s Nor’easter that has hit the region with heavy rains and high winds and wind gusts. LIPA will continue to make storm-related service restorations throughout the evening and overnight.

Since mid-night, about 7,563 LIPA customers have experienced a service disruption as a result of the storm. So far, 5,346 customers have been returned to service, and 2,159 are being worked on. The peak number of customers out at any one time occurred at 3 PM today when some 3,058 customers were without service.

Over 186 repairs jobs have been completed by some 516 field and supervisory personnel working 16-hour shifts to replace poles, repair power lines, remove trees from downed power lines and poles, replace fuses and reset transformers.

“It’s been an ongoing effort throughout the day, but our repair personnel have been able to keep up with the restoration effort almost as they have been occurring,” said LIPA CEO and President Richard M. Kessel. “Our goal is to get everyone back as quickly as possible, and so far we’ve been able to restore service to 86% of our affected customers in two hours or less.”

LIPA, a non-profit municipal electric provider, owns the retail electric Transmission and Distribution System on Long Island and provides electric service to more than 1.1 million customers in Nassau and Suffolk counties and the Rockaway Peninsula in Queens. LIPA is the 2nd largest municipal electric utility in the nation in terms of electric revenues, 3rd largest in terms of customers served and the 7th largest in terms of electricity delivered. In 2010, LIPA outperformed all other overhead electric utilities in New York State for frequency of service interruptions, and ranked second for duration of service interruptions. LIPA does not provide natural gas service or own any on-island generating assets. More information about LIPA can be found online at: http://www.lipower.org.
